Early Bronze Age pottery collared urn

Good, smooth buff-surfaced ware and of finely proportioned tripartite form, with narrow, slightly inward-sloping collar and simple rounded rim. The decoration consists of an incised herring-bone pattern on the outside of the collar and on the neck. Longworths (1984) Primary series, form IB
